It is not 100% clear from the instructions that you need to add your mobile phone number to your Twitter account before you can access the Twitter API. I tried to do this but I did not receive the verification code so I was unable to see the Twitter portion of the lab in action. You *can* create a Twitter account without having access to the API so even if you have had a Twitter account for years, make sure that you have API access as well before you start the lab. You can access the apps page and click the "Create New App" button, but it is not until you have filled in your app details and you click the "Create your Twitter application" button that you are told to add your mobile phone number to your account settings.
